A Powerful and Inspiring Memoir: A Review of “Becoming” by Michelle Obama

Michelle Obama’s memoir, “Becoming,” is an inspiring and powerful story of her journey throughout life. In this memoir, she candidly and honestly shares her story of growing up in the South Side of Chicago, attending Princeton and Harvard Law School, and then becoming the first African American First Lady of the United States of America. With this book, Michelle Obama has given readers a glimpse into her life, her struggles and successes, her passions and concerns, and her reflections on the world today.

Overview of the Memoir

“Becoming” is a deeply personal and introspective account of Michelle Obama’s life. It covers her childhood, education, career, marriage, motherhood, and her time in the White House. She shares her insights on the importance of family, the power of education, and the need to fight for a better world. Michelle Obama’s memoir is both an intimate and a global examination of her life, her relationships, and her work.

Background

Michelle Obama is an American lawyer, author, and former First Lady of the United States. She was born in Chicago, Illinois, and she graduated from Princeton University and Harvard Law School. She then worked as a lawyer, and she served as the First Lady of the United States from 2009 to 2017.

Achievements

During her time as First Lady, Michelle Obama was an advocate for education, healthy eating, and women’s rights. She also launched the Let’s Move! campaign to address childhood obesity, and she created the Joining Forces initiative to support military families. She is the author of two bestselling books: “American Grown” and “Becoming.”
